04 f250 trans 2nd gear shifting late

Hey world, need some help, got a 04 f250 with 50k road miles, 5.4 4x4, all of a sudden second gear is shift way late, it will shift from 1st to 2nd if I back off of the acc, took it to a trans shop, they plugged in and there are no codes, and all of the sensors are reading ok. fluid looks and smells ok.
Were on an 04 f250 is the trans ECM? All the other shifts are ok and converter lockup is ok, and down shifting is ok, just late shift from 1st to 2nd?

The engine and trans share the PCM. It's located behind the parking brake pedal.

Just for giggles try unplugging the solenoid pack and plugging it back in. If you have a 4r100 which I think you do it will be on the passenger side. Hard to get to but it can be done. Don't jump off a cliff and buy a PCM or anything yet. While you have the plug off see if it is wet or grungy, if it is clean it with some electrical tuner cleaner, maybe put a little dialectric grease on it when you plug it back in.
